隨著互聯(lián)網(wǎng)的發(fā)展,Web開(kāi)發(fā)技術(shù)也在不斷更新迭代。HTML5就是一項(xiàng)非常重要的技術(shù),它可以使Web應(yīng)用程序更具交互性和實(shí)用性。其中,設(shè)置計(jì)時(shí)功能是HTML5的一個(gè)特性,它可以實(shí)現(xiàn)定時(shí)器、倒計(jì)時(shí)等功能。
首先,我們需要在HTML文檔中創(chuàng)建一個(gè)展示計(jì)時(shí)的元素,可以使用
、等標(biāo)簽來(lái)實(shí)現(xiàn)。例如:
<p id="showTime"></p>
接下來(lái),我們需要編寫(xiě)JavaScript代碼來(lái)實(shí)現(xiàn)計(jì)時(shí)功能。下面的代碼可以實(shí)現(xiàn)一個(gè)簡(jiǎn)單的計(jì)時(shí)功能:
<script> var count = 0; //計(jì)時(shí)器的計(jì)時(shí)次數(shù) function showTime(){ count++; //每次計(jì)時(shí)器調(diào)用時(shí),增加一次計(jì)時(shí)次數(shù) document.getElementById("showTime").innerHTML = "計(jì)時(shí)器已調(diào)用了" + count + "次"; //更新頁(yè)面上的計(jì)時(shí)器信息 } setInterval(showTime, 1000); //每隔1秒調(diào)用一次showTime()函數(shù) </script>
將以上代碼加入HTML文檔中,就可以在頁(yè)面上展示一個(gè)計(jì)時(shí)器了。每當(dāng)計(jì)時(shí)器調(diào)用一次showTime()函數(shù),頁(yè)面上的計(jì)時(shí)器信息就會(huì)更新一次。
需要注意的是,計(jì)時(shí)功能在實(shí)際開(kāi)發(fā)中還有很多需要考慮和完善的地方。例如,當(dāng)用戶(hù)關(guān)閉頁(yè)面或切換到后臺(tái)時(shí),計(jì)時(shí)器是否應(yīng)該繼續(xù)計(jì)時(shí)?用戶(hù)是否可以暫停、重置計(jì)時(shí)器?等等。這些都需要根據(jù)實(shí)際需求做出相應(yīng)的設(shè)計(jì)。